Spartans pound Tomah 45-11

by Derek on February 3, 2012

Sparta had one of their more impressive victories over Tomah in recent memory Thursday night. The Spartans won 10 of 14 matches and racked up five pins to power their way to a 45-11 victory in Tomah and secure 2nd place in the MVC.  It is the sixth straight year the Spartans have finished second or better in the MVC.

After Sparta took a 12-0 lead, Tomah battled back to within 15-11, but then Michael Beeler started a string of six Spartan wins that included four pins to lock up the victory. Picking up pins for the Spartans were Toby Mosley, Michael Beeler, John Roddick, Tristan Zurfluh and Derek VonRuden.  Full results are below…

This Spartan senior class accomplished some great things against Tomah. They went 3-1 in four years and ended Tomah’s run of six straight MVC championships.  Now, that senior class must turn their attention to getting themselves and the rest of the team ready for the tournament season.  The Spartans are off until next Saturday, February 11th when they travel to West Salem for the WIAA division two regional. The team champion of that regional will then wrestle in a team sectional in Wisconsin Dells on February 14th.

The win over Tomah pushes the Spartans’ dual record to 18-3 on the year and 5-1 in the conference. Congrats Sparta!

While the varsity was wrestling at the Bob Swalla Memorial Duals, Sparta’s varsity reserve and JV were wrestling at a varsity reserve meet in Sauk Prairie and “JV State” in Tomah.

The varsity reserve tournament was a dual format. Wrestling in Sauk Prairie were Justin Marx, Zak Marcellus, Vasily Sharp, Austin Feltner, JD Julson, Margo Degenhardt, Dillon Erickson, Lucas Peters, Walker Polhamus, Erik Larsen, Chase Bernett and Joseph Benish.

The Spartans wrestled five duals in Sauk Prairie against other reserve teams. Here’s how they did…

  • Sauk Prairie 42  –  Sparta 31
  • Lodi 50  –  Sparta 34
  • Sparta 48  –  Sugar River/Verona 19
  • Sparta 36  –  Aquinas 18
  • Sparta 45  –  Milwaukee Washington 30

It was a good day for the Spartans as the varsity reserve finished with a 3-2 record and were competitive in their two losses. A bit farther north we saw five Spartans in action at “JV State” in Tomah.  Here’s how those guys did…
